Formula

technical atmosphere = torr × 0.00136

torr = technical atmosphere × 735.55924

Conversion table

1 Torr0.00136 at
5 Torr0.006798 at
10 Torr0.013595 at
20 Torr0.02719 at
50 Torr0.067975 at
100 Torr0.135951 at
500 Torr0.679755 at
1000 Torr1.35951 at

Frequently asked questions

What is the source unit in this conversion?

The source unit is the torr (Torr). A torr is 1/760 standard atmosphere.

What is the destination unit in this conversion?

The destination unit is the technical atmosphere (at). Technical atmosphere is kilogram-force per square centimeter.

How do I convert torr to technical atmosphere?

Multiply the torr value by 0.00136. For example, 10 Torr × 0.00136 = 0.013595 at.

Is the torr to technical atmosphere conversion exact?

Yes. Both units are defined as fixed multiples of the pascal, the SI-derived unit of pressure, so the conversion factor follows directly from those exact definitions rather than a measured approximation.

Where is this conversion commonly used?

It's used whenever a value expressed in torr needs to be compared with, or reported in, technical atmosphere, such as in engineering specifications, weather readings, tire pressure, or industrial and scientific work.

Can I convert technical atmosphere back to torr?

Yes. Multiply the technical atmosphere value by 735.55924 to get torr.

About this conversion

This page converts torr (Torr) to technical atmosphere (at) within the pressure converter.

A torr is 1/760 standard atmosphere. Technical atmosphere is kilogram-force per square centimeter.

The formula is technical atmosphere = torr × 0.00136, based on each unit's fixed relationship to the pascal, the pressure converter's base unit.

The conversion is exact, since both units are tied to the pascal by a fixed numerical ratio rather than a measured or approximate value.
